Property Insights of 5-Bromo-7-(trifluoromethyl)-1,4-dihydroquinoxaline-2,3-dione

The XLogP value of 2.0 suggests moderate lipophilicity, balancing water solubility and membrane permeability for 5-Bromo-7-(trifluoromethyl)-1,4-dihydroquinoxaline-2,3-dione. With a topological polar surface area (TPSA) of 58.2 Ų, 5-Bromo-7-(trifluoromethyl)-1,4-dihydroquinoxaline-2,3-dione ex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, 5-Bromo-7-(trifluoromethyl)-1,4-dihydroquinoxaline-2,3-dione has 2 hydrogen bond donor(s) and 5 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
